Ingredients:

To embark on your sushi-making journey, gather the following key ingredients:

  • Sushi rice
  • Nori (seaweed sheets)
  • Fresh fish (salmon, tuna, etc.)
  • Vegetables (cucumber, avocado, etc.)
  • Soy sauce, pickled ginger, and wasabi for serving

Step 1: Prepare the Sushi Rice

The foundation of every great sushi roll is the rice. Rinse and cook the sushi rice according to package instructions. Once cooked, season it with a mixture of rice vinegar, sugar, and salt, and let it cool to room temperature.

Step 2: Assemble Your Ingredients

Prepare your fresh ingredients by slicing the fish and vegetables into thin strips. Lay out your bamboo sushi rolling mat and cover it with a sheet of plastic wrap. Place a sheet of nori on the mat, shiny side down.

Step 3: Spread the Rice

Dampen your hands to prevent the rice from sticking, then spread a thin layer of sushi rice evenly over the nori, leaving a small border at the top.

Step 4: Add Fillings

Arrange your chosen fillings along the bottom edge of the rice. Get creative! Mix and match ingredients to suit your taste.

Step 5: Roll and Seal

Using the bamboo mat, tightly roll the nori and rice over the fillings. Seal the edge with a little water. Repeat the process until you've used all your ingredients.

Step 6: Slice and Serve

With a sharp, wet knife, slice the rolled sushi into bite-sized pieces. Arrange them on a plate and serve with soy sauce, pickled ginger, and wasabi.
